Capillaries are small thin-walled vessels that permit the exchange of oxygen, carbon dioxide, nutrients, and waste between blood and the body's cells. This process of exchange is called diffusion.

Both are part of the peripheral nervous system. The somatic nervous system sends sensory information to the central nervous system and controls voluntary actions while the autonomic nervous system regulates involuntary activity in the heart, stomach, and intestines.

An acid is a substance that gives up positively charged hydrogen ions (H+) when dissolved in water. A base (alkaline) gives up negatively charged hydroxide ions (OH-) when dissolved in water. pH is a scale that measures of how basic or acidic a solution is. Numbered from 0 to 14, solutions with a pH of 7 are neutral, less than 7 are acidic, more than 7 are alkaline.

The crust is the Earth's outermost layer and is divided into oceanic and continental types. Oceanic crust is 3 miles (5 km) to 6 miles (10 km) thick and is composed primarily of denser rock. Continental crust is 20 to 30 miles (30 to 50 km) thick and composed primarily of less dense rock. The crust makes up approximately one percent of the Earth's total volume.

Blood is categorized into four different types (A, B, AB, and O) based on the type of antigens found on the outside of the red blood cells. Additionally, each type can be negative or positive based on whether or not the cells have an antigen called the Rh factor.
